Background

The North Carolina Department of Public Instruction was established by the state legislature in 1852, with roots going back to 1817 when state senator Archibald Murphey first proposed a publicly financed school system. The department is charged with overseeing pre-K through 12th grade public education across the state's 115 local school districts, 2,500-plus district public schools, and more than 200 charter schools. It manages roughly $14 billion in state and federal school funding annually and oversees the licensure of approximately 120,000 teachers and administrators. The agency's leader, the Superintendent of Public Instruction, is a statewide elected office; Mo Green, a Democrat and former superintendent of the Guilford County school district, won the November 2024 election and took office January 1, 2025. Press releases from NCDPI are official agency communications announcing policy decisions, program launches, funding announcements, and statements on legislative or federal developments — they reflect the institutional and political priorities of whoever leads the agency. Under Green, NCDPI has publicly criticized the Trump administration's freeze of $165 million in federal K-12 funds (July 2025), warned against proposed federal education budget cuts, and joined a multistate lawsuit against the U.S. Department of Education over frozen funds.
